Is it really a bug? > > > On Sun, Jul 5, 2009 at 5:14 PM, Efraim Yawitz <[email protected]>wrote: > >> >> A little debugging revealed that this behavior is according to design (but >> not as described in the help). >> >> In ex_cmds.h the :insert command is configured as: >> >> EX(CMD_insert, "insert", ex_append, >> BANG|RANGE|TRLBAR|CMDWIN|MODIFY), >> >> without the EXTRA bit set which is defined as: >> >> #define EXTRA 0x004 /* allow extra args after command name */ >> >> :insert (and :append) do not allow any arguments. The only question is, >> was this always this way, and what is the correct behavior? >> >
